Sanitation, Compliance, and Clean Operations
If your product touches food,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, chemicals, or medical devices, plastic pallets aren’t a “nice to have.” They’re a defensive move.
Plastic pallets are non-porous. They don’t absorb liquids. They don’t retain odors. They’re easy to wash, sanitize, and reuse without compromising hygiene standards.
No hidden moisture. No bacterial breeding ground. No explaining to auditors why a pallet failed inspection.

Export-Ready Without the Headaches
If you ship internationally, you already know the pain of ISPM-15 regulations. Heat treatment. Stamping. Rejections. Delays.
Plastic pallets bypass all of that.
They’re export-ready by default. No heat treatment. No certification paperwork. No ports turning your shipment away because of a stamp issue.

Custom Options Available at Scale
When you’re ordering 500+ units, you’re no longer stuck with “whatever’s available.”
Plastic pallets can be sourced with:
- Static or dynamic load ratings
- Rackable or nestable designs
- Solid or ventilated decks
- Specific dimensions
- Reinforced runners
- RFID compatibility
- Color options for sorting and identification
At truckload volumes, you can actually design your pallet strategy instead of reacting to shortages.
